poker stars No Limit Hold'em Tournament - t150.00/t300.00 Blinds - 4 players - View hand 1354440
DeucesCracked Poker Videos Hand History Converter

SB: t1155.00 3.85 BBs - VPIP: 15, PFR: 11, 3B: 3, AF: 2.4, hands: 1960
BB: t8690.00 28.97 BBs - VPIP: 27, PFR: 16, 3B: 3, AF: 5.6, Hands: 292
CO: t500.00 1.67 BBs - VPIP: 11, PFR: 11, 3B: 4, AF: 2.9, Hands: 2057
Hero (BTN): t3155.00 10.52 BBs - VPIP: 16, PFR: 12, 3B: 4, AF: 2.8, Hands: 163316

Pre Flop: (t450) Hero is BTN with T :club: A :spade:
CO raises to t475, Hero ??

CO is a losing reg but play 6+ tables simultaneously .. SB is a known player with tight tendencies.. doesn't play 6+ tables though.. BB is unknown to me

I think with TT+, AQ+ I just shove it pre but with a mediocre hand like ATo along with another shortie how would u play this hand? Btw if u intend to call here to induce a cooperation play is it ok to call here with like 30% hand range?

We can call, we can shove, we can fold and just let the big stack take him out. I'd prefer just calling, which gives us the room to fold to BB shoves if he happens to wake up with a hand.

yeah, I would just call here. We are certainly ahead of CO's range but hate to shove and get snapped. Folding is not a terrible option either although i like calling better.
